Susan Gerulskis Estes's The Book of Tarot uses the Morgan Greer deck to explain Tarot symbolism.

This book presents the Morgan Greer Tarot deck alongside an explanation of its symbolism and use. Susan Gerulskis Estes details the arcane meanings of each card, aiming to give readers a deeper understanding of Tarot's philosophical and spiritual dimensions. The text focuses on the visual elements of the Morgan Greer deck, linking its imagery to the broader meanings of the Tarot. It aims to be a guide for those interested in learning about Tarot interpretation and its application in personal spiritual practices. The book covers the structure and symbolism inherent in the cards, intended for both those new to Tarot and those with prior experience.

Its approach is to connect the visual presentation of the Morgan Greer cards to their traditional interpretations. The author discusses how to read and understand the cards, drawing on esoteric lore to illuminate their significance. The goal is to equip readers with the knowledge to interpret the cards for themselves and integrate this understanding into their spiritual pursuits. The book's content is structured to build comprehension of Tarot's symbolic language.

Esoteric Context

This work fits within the Western esoteric tradition that views Tarot as more than a game. It aligns with practices that use the cards for divination and spiritual insight, drawing on systems that connect Tarot imagery to Kabbalah, astrology, or other symbolic languages. The focus on symbolism and hidden knowledge places it alongside other texts that interpret Tarot as a tool for self understanding and spiritual growth, rather than solely as a predictive device. It engages with the idea of Tarot as a mirror to the psyche and a map of spiritual development.

🗂️ Glossary

Archetypes

Universal symbols or patterns that represent fundamental human experiences and qualities.

Divination

The practice of seeking knowledge of the future or the unknown through mystical or spiritual means.

Esoteric

Relating to or denoting knowledge that is restricted to a small group.

Major Arcana

The 22 cards in the Tarot that represent significant life events and spiritual lessons.

Minor Arcana

The 56 cards in the Tarot that represent everyday experiences and challenges.
